Effects of Underinflated Tires

Underinflated tires can lead to a range of problems, including reduced traction, increased stopping distance, and uneven tire wear. When tires are underinflated, they are more prone to heat buildup, which can cause the tire to fail or lead to a blowout. According to a study by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), underinflated tires are a contributing factor in about 30% of all tire-related crashes.

  • Reduced traction: Underinflated tires have a smaller contact patch, which reduces their ability to grip the road.
  • Increased stopping distance: Underinflated tires require longer stopping distances, which can lead to accidents.
  • Uneven tire wear: Underinflated tires wear unevenly, which can lead to reduced tire lifespan.
  • Heat buildup: Underinflated tires are prone to heat buildup, which can cause tire failure or a blowout.

The Role of Tire Pressure Monitoring Systems (TPMS)

TPMS are designed to alert drivers when their tire pressure is low. These systems use sensors in the tires to monitor pressure and alert the driver through a dashboard light or warning message.

TPMS can help drivers maintain proper tire inflation and prevent the problems associated with underinflated and overinflated tires.

Query Resolution

Q: What is the recommended tire pressure for my vehicle?

A: The recommended tire pressure can be found in your vehicle’s owner’s manual or on the tire information placard on the driver’s side doorjamb.

Q: How often should I check my tire pressure?

A: It is recommended to check your tire pressure at least once a month, and before long trips.
